The TIM update changes how the backlight works. It allows you to turn off the automatic backlight. The automatic backlight controls the keypad and white trackball light. If the keypad and trackball light are on it washes out the color. Try with autobacklight on and with it off and choose your favorite. I went ahead and put the very small piece of electrical tape on the white LED under the pearl and leave the autobacklight on. This allows me to have the extra bright mode for in the sun yet have the nice colored trackball when it's under dim light.

Just remove the trackball. The chrome ring pops off, then unsnap a small metal retaining ring and then the pearl assembly will lift out. The led's are underneath. The white one is the lower right. a very small piece of black tape will do the trick nicely. Just be careful with the chrome ring. It has tabs at 3, 6, and 9 oclock.
